Physical properties

Light cream, fine-grained, matte to weakly waxy luster, with faint fossil or vein-like markings; calcite has Mohs hardness 3, rhombohedral cleavage, and specific gravity about 2.7. Its smooth shape indicates water abrasion, and it may fizz with dilute hydrochloric acid or strong vinegar if freshly exposed.

Formation & geological history

Formed from compacted and cemented carbonate mud or microscopic marine shells, commonly during the Paleozoic–Cenozoic eras; the pebble was later eroded and rounded in a stream, beach, or gravel deposit.

Uses & applications

Used for cement, lime, aggregate, building stone, and decorative landscaping; attractive polished pieces may be collected but are generally low-value.

Geological facts

The surface appears strongly weathered or lightly polished, obscuring its original texture. Cream limestone can resemble marble, but limestone is usually softer and may react visibly with acid.

Field identification & locations

Common in karst and sedimentary regions, river gravels, beaches, and crushed-stone deposits. Look for acid effervescence, powdery streak, softness relative to steel, and possible fossil fragments; avoid mistaking concrete for limestone by checking for uniform artificial aggregate.
